Armed with nothing more than a new Flip video camera, we set out to get short video cuts from as many bands as we could at the recent Monolith Festival at Red Rocks.

Here are 22 primitive but fun glimpses into the recent festival from bands ranging from big shots Vampire Weekend, Cut Copy, The Fratellis, the Avett Brothers and TV on the Radio to the tap-dancing Tilly & the Wall to exciting new local collective Moonspeed to the new champions of fun, Port O’Brien.

Find out if your favorite Monolith band made it into this random, renegade collection.

Just know that compressing these videos to youtube took a hit to the sound quality of some videos, which started out pretty decent but turned out fairly street. You can still get a good sense of sound and place from these… and it may take a minute or two for this page to load.
